excel怎样换算汇率
作者:百问excel教程网
|
350人看过
发布时间:2026-03-14 01:47:48
标签:excel怎样换算汇率
在Excel中换算汇率,核心是利用实时或固定的汇率数据,通过简单的乘法公式或查找引用功能,将一种货币金额自动转换为另一种货币金额,从而高效处理国际财务数据。掌握这一技能能极大提升涉及多币种核算工作的准确性与效率。
在日常工作中,无论是处理海外采购清单、核算国际销售报表,还是管理个人旅行预算,我们常常会遇到需要将不同货币进行换算的情况。手动计算不仅繁琐,更容易出错。这时,作为数据处理的利器,微软的Excel表格软件就能派上大用场。许多用户在面对具体任务时,会直接搜索“excel怎样换算汇率”,这背后反映的需求非常明确:他们希望找到一种在Excel环境内,准确、高效且能批量处理货币换算的方法。本文将深入探讨多种实用方案,从最基础的公式到结合网络数据的半自动化方法,助你彻底掌握这项技能。
理解货币换算的核心原理 任何货币换算都基于一个核心变量:汇率。它表示一种货币兑换另一种货币的比率。例如,如果美元对人民币的汇率是6.5,就意味着1美元可以兑换6.5元人民币。在Excel中进行换算,本质上就是将源货币的金额乘以对应的汇率,得到目标货币的金额。因此,整个操作的关键在于如何获取并管理这个“汇率”数值。 方法一:使用固定汇率进行基础换算 这是最直接的方法,适用于汇率在一段时间内相对稳定,或你只需要进行一次性、基于特定历史汇率的计算。假设你有一份美元金额的采购清单在A列,你需要将其换算为人民币。首先,你需要一个固定的汇率,比如6.5。你可以在一个单独的单元格(例如C1)输入这个汇率值,并为其添加一个清晰的标签,如“美元兑人民币汇率”。然后,在人民币金额所在的B列单元格(例如B2)输入公式“=A2$C$1”。这个公式的意思是,用A2单元格的美元金额乘以C1单元格的固定汇率。这里的美元符号“$”起到了绝对引用的作用,确保当你将B2的公式向下拖动填充时,引用的汇率始终是C1这个固定单元格,不会发生错位。这种方法简单明了,但缺点是当汇率变动时,你需要手动更新C1单元格的数值,所有关联的计算结果才会同步更新。 方法二:构建汇率换算表实现灵活查询 如果你的数据涉及多种货币之间的相互换算,建立一个汇率换算表会是更专业的选择。你可以在工作表的某个区域(例如Sheet2)创建一个表格。第一行列出各种货币代码,如美元、欧元、日元、人民币,第一列也以同样的顺序列出这些货币代码。表格主体部分填充的是横纵坐标货币之间的汇率。例如,在美元行与人民币列交叉的单元格,填入6.5(表示1美元兑多少人民币);在人民币行与美元列交叉的单元格,则应填入其倒数,约0.1538(表示1人民币兑多少美元)。构建这个矩阵表后,在主数据表中,你可以使用“查找与引用”类别中的函数,例如“索引”和“匹配”函数的组合,来自动查找对应的汇率。假设你的源货币在D列,目标货币在E列,金额在F列,你可以在G列使用公式“=F2INDEX(汇率表区域, MATCH(E2, 货币代码列, 0), MATCH(D2, 货币代码行, 0))”来获得换算结果。这种方法结构清晰,易于维护和扩展货币种类。 方法三:利用Excel内置的数据类型获取实时汇率 对于微软365订阅用户,Excel提供了一项强大的“股票”数据类型功能,它可以用来获取近乎实时的货币汇率。操作非常直观:首先,在一个单元格中输入货币对,格式为“源货币代码/目标货币代码”,例如“USDCNY”代表美元对人民币。然后,选中这个单元格,在顶部“数据”选项卡中,点击“数据类型”并选择“股票”。如果识别成功,单元格旁边会出现一个图标。点击这个图标,会展开一个数据卡片,你可以选择将“价格”(即汇率)插入到相邻的单元格中。这个插入的汇率是一个活的数据类型,当你刷新数据时(通过“数据”选项卡的“全部刷新”),它会从网络更新最新的汇率。之后,你就可以像使用固定汇率一样,用这个动态汇率单元格进行乘法运算了。这为实现半自动化的汇率换算提供了极大便利。 方法四:通过Power Query导入并刷新外部汇率数据 如果你需要更稳定、更定制化的外部数据源,或者你的Excel版本支持,那么Power Query是一个工业级的解决方案。你可以通过Power Query从公开的财经网站或应用程序编程接口导入结构化的汇率数据表。具体步骤是:在“数据”选项卡中选择“获取数据”,根据数据源选择“从网页”或“从其他源”。成功导入后,你可以在Power Query编辑器中对数据进行清洗和整理,例如筛选特定货币对、提取汇率数值等。处理完成后,将数据加载到Excel工作表中。最关键的一步是,你可以设置刷新计划,让Power Query定期(如每天打开文件时)自动从网络获取最新数据并更新到工作表里。这样,你工作表中的汇率引用将始终保持最新,后续的所有换算公式也就能自动产出基于最新汇率的结果。 关于汇率转换的方向与倒数关系 在实际操作中,务必注意汇率的方向性。汇率“美元兑人民币为6.5”和“人民币兑美元为0.1538”是互为倒数的关系。如果你手头的汇率方向与你的换算需求相反,直接使用会导致结果严重错误。这时,你需要在公式中进行处理。最稳妥的方法是,在获取或输入汇率时,就明确其定义(即1单位A货币等于多少单位B货币),并确保其方向与你的计算逻辑一致。如果不一致,就在公式中使用“1/汇率”来将其转换为你需要的方向。清晰地区分这一点,是保证换算准确性的基石。 处理批量数据的公式填充技巧 当面对成百上千行数据需要换算时,掌握高效的公式填充技巧至关重要。在写好第一个单元格的公式后,最常用的方法是双击该单元格右下角的填充柄(那个小方块),公式会自动向下填充至相邻列有连续数据的最后一行。或者,你也可以选中该单元格及下方需要填充的区域,然后按组合键完成填充。确保公式中对于汇率单元格的引用使用了正确的绝对引用符号,这是避免在填充过程中出现引用错乱的关键。批量操作能瞬间完成海量计算,充分体现Excel的自动化优势。 如何为换算结果设置专业的货币格式 计算出数字结果后,为其添加对应的货币格式能让报表更加专业易读。选中存放结果的单元格区域,右键选择“设置单元格格式”,或者在“开始”选项卡中点击数字格式下拉菜单。你可以选择系统预置的如“人民币”、“美元”、“欧元”等格式,这些格式会自动添加货币符号并规范小数位数。如果需要更自定义的格式,可以选择“会计专用”格式或进入“自定义”类别进行设定。正确的格式不仅美观,也能清晰地向阅读者传达数值的货币属性,防止误解。 应对汇率波动:在表格中记录换算基准与日期 对于财务审计或历史数据分析,记录换算时所使用的汇率及其生效日期至关重要。建议在表格的显著位置,比如标题下方或专门的参数区域,记录本次计算所采用的汇率值和该汇率的发布日期。如果使用了动态更新的汇率,也应注明数据刷新的时间点。这种做法增加了数据的可追溯性和透明度,当未来需要复核或比较时,你能清楚地知道每一个数字是如何产生的,避免了因汇率基准不明带来的困惑。 创建用户友好的汇率换算器界面 如果你需要频繁地为不熟悉Excel的同事或客户进行换算,可以创建一个简单直观的“换算器”界面。在一个干净的工作表中,使用单元格和表单控件(如下拉列表)来构建。例如,设置两个下拉列表分别用于选择“源货币”和“目标货币”,一个输入框用于填写“金额”,一个显示框用于输出“换算结果”。通过公式将下拉列表的选择与后台的汇率表关联起来,并自动执行乘法计算。你还可以添加一个“重置”按钮。这样,用户只需进行简单选择与输入,即可获得结果,无需接触底层公式,既提升了体验,也保护了表格结构不被误改。 常见错误排查与公式检查 在操作过程中,可能会遇到一些典型问题。如果所有换算结果都为零或异常大,首先检查汇率数值是否正确,是否误输入了极小的数字。如果结果错误,检查公式中的单元格引用是否正确,特别是绝对引用和相对引用的使用。使用“公式”选项卡下的“显示公式”功能,可以快速查看所有单元格的实际公式内容,便于排查引用错误。另外,确保参与计算的单元格都是数值格式,而非文本格式。文本格式的数字看起来正常,但无法参与计算,会导致公式失效。 将汇率换算整合到更大的财务模型中 汇率换算很少是孤立存在的,它通常是更大财务分析模型的一部分,例如国际项目的利润预测、海外资产的估值等。在这些模型中,你需要系统地规划汇率数据的存放位置、引用方式以及更新机制。最佳实践是将所有外部参数,包括汇率,集中放在一个单独的“参数”或“假设”工作表中。模型中的所有计算都通过公式引用这个参数表。当需要调整汇率假设时,你只需在参数表中修改一处,整个模型的所有相关输出都会自动、一致地更新。这种模块化的设计极大地增强了模型的稳健性和可维护性。 结合宏实现更高级的自动化 对于有编程兴趣的用户,可以通过Excel的宏功能,使用编程语言来编写更复杂的汇率换算流程。例如,你可以编写一个宏,让它自动从指定的网站抓取最新汇率并填入指定单元格,然后触发整个工作表的重新计算,最后将换算结果高亮显示或发送邮件报告。这实现了全流程的自动化,适用于需要每日定时执行换算任务的场景。虽然这需要一定的学习成本,但一旦建立,将能节省大量重复性劳动。 不同场景下的方法选择建议 面对“excel怎样换算汇率”这个问题,没有一种方法适用于所有场景。对于一次性、历史性的计算,固定汇率法最简单。对于涉及多币种、需要灵活切换的常规工作,建立汇率换算表最可靠。对于需要反映实时市场波动的分析,应优先尝试Excel的股票数据类型或Power Query导入。而对于构建正式、可审计的财务模型,则必须采用参数化、模块化的设计思路。理解每种方法的优劣和适用边界,能帮助你根据实际需求做出最有效率的选择。 总而言之,在Excel中进行汇率换算是一项将基础数学、数据管理和工具功能相结合的综合技能。从理解最简单的乘法公式开始,到学会构建动态的数据链接,每一步的深入都能让你在处理国际性数据时更加得心应手。希望本文提供的多个角度和详细步骤,能够帮助你不仅知道如何操作,更能理解背后的逻辑,从而灵活、准确地解决实际工作中遇到的各种货币换算挑战。
推荐文章
在Excel中锁定条件通常指通过数据验证、条件格式或公式中的绝对引用等功能,对特定单元格或区域的数值、格式或计算逻辑进行固定,以防止意外修改或确保计算准确。本文将从基础概念到高级应用,系统讲解如何利用这些工具实现条件锁定,帮助用户提升数据处理的安全性与效率。
2026-03-14 01:47:32
278人看过
在Excel表格中进行数据堆叠,主要通过合并单元格、使用公式引用、以及数据透视表或Power Query(Power Query)等工具,将分散在不同位置或表格中的信息按需整合,形成结构化的汇总视图,以满足数据分析和报告制作的需求,掌握这些方法能显著提升数据处理的效率和准确性。
2026-03-14 01:46:08
233人看过
当用户在搜索引擎中输入“excel怎样关闭调查”时,其核心需求通常是希望了解如何停止或退出微软表格(Microsoft Excel)中名为“调查”(Survey)的加载项或功能,或者结束基于该表格进行的在线数据收集流程。本文将系统性地解释这一需求的多种可能场景,并提供从界面操作到设置管理的全套解决方案。
2026-03-14 01:45:48
237人看过
在Excel中,实现对整个工作表或当前数据区域的全部选定,可以通过点击工作表左上角的“全选按钮”、使用键盘快捷键“Ctrl+A”、或通过名称框输入特定范围等多种快捷方式来完成,这是处理批量数据操作的基础步骤。
2026-03-14 01:44:24
132人看过
.webp)
.webp)
.webp)
.webp)